Abstract
The formation of pseudopolyrotaxanes based on a polyelectrolyte, a surfactant and α-cyclodextrin (α-CD) in aqueous solution is investigated. The polyelectrolyte and the surfactant form an ionic complex the side chains of which interact with each other. These interactions are strongly influenced by the formation of inclusion complexes with α-CD. It is shown by 1H NMR and UV–vis spectroscopy that threading of the α-CD rings onto the side chains causes a shielding effect which increases the mobility of the side chains. The structure of the pseudopolyrotaxanes is concluded from ROESY spectra and their stoichiometry is determined by Job plots based on shift effects observed in the 1H NMR spectra.
